Meet Evee

When Evee’s parents learned they were expecting, it was a dream come true after years of believing children wouldn’t be in their future. At 30 weeks, doctors discovered fluid in Evee’s abdomen and performed an in-utero paracentesis, but the fluid returned, and Evee was delivered by C-section at Saint Francis Children’s Hospital. Doctors discovered she had ruptured her small intestine in utero, leading to life-threatening complications, multiple surgeries, an ileostomy and a central line for long-term IV nutrition. Diagnosed with short gut syndrome, she faced challenges tolerating the tiniest amounts of formula. Her 133-day neonatal intensive care unit (NICU) stay was a roller coaster of setbacks and victories, but Evee and her care team never stopped fighting. Today, six-year-old Evee is thriving, joyful, and unstoppable. Her journey even inspired her mom to transition into hospital pharmacy at Saint Francis Children’s Hospital, giving back to the very team that saved Evee’s life.
